  1. How to Adjust Line Spacing in PDFs. The following steps are for adjusting line spacing within a text box on a single page. If the text expands beyond the page, it will disappear. If your text disappears, copy the excess text into text boxes on additional pages before adjusting the line spacing.

  5. You can force a page break anywhere in the document either by using HTML code or PHP: <?php $mpdf->AddPage(); You can define or change all page characteristics when you add the new page: orientation. margins. numbering (on/off, style or suprress) header/footer.
